Dog walkers on Rover are free to set their rates. The median cost to hire a dog walker in Rhinelander on Rover as of Jun 2026 was about $20 per walk, after factoring in Rover’s service fees. A dog walker’s rate may also change as you customize your booking to fit your and your dog’s needs.

You can’t always predict a super busy day at work, but you can anticipate your dog’s needs. Instead of rushing home at lunch, book a dog walker to give your dog a 30- or 60-minute dog walk. Your dog walker can stop by as many times as you need—on whatever days you need them. With the Rover app, get a comprehensive Rover Card from your dog walker that includes:

  • Start and stop times
  • A map of their walk with total distance
  • Pee, poo, food, and water breaks
  • Cute photos and a personalized note
